[0018] like figure 1 Shown is the schematic diagram of the principle of the optical fiber end-face measurement system. The light source passes through the condenser, aperture diaphragm, and collimator beam expander to the beam splitter. Part of the light will reach the end face of the fiber under test, and the other part will reach the reference mirror. The micro-objective lens finally reaches the CCD imaging. When interference occurs, the interference fringes generated by light of each wavelength are superimposed to form white light interference fringes. When the piezoelectric ceramic (PZT) phase shifter drives the standard plane to move, the interference fringes will change.
